The Stretch Knit Crepe fabric - Riga features a printed design of leaves and plants in green, orange, and yellow tones. This vector pattern adapts perfectly to the elastic and grainy texture of the fabric, creating a visually appealing combination with a soft touch. This fabric can be combined with solid colors such as yellow, white, and black to create harmonious and elegant outfits. It is worth noting that this fabric is digitally printed with the design on one side only.
Regarding its general characteristics, the Stretch Knit Crepe - Riga stands out for its high elasticity and great adaptability to the body. Furthermore, its weight of 180 gr/m2 and width of 150 cm make it a versatile fabric that is easy to handle in the manufacture of clothing for men and women. Among the most common applications and uses of this fabric are the creation of dresses, jumpsuits, t-shirts, skirts, trousers, cardigans, and knitwear.
It is important to note that the Stretch Knit Crepe - Riga requires certain care to maintain its quality and durability. It is recommended not to bleach and to wash at a maximum temperature of 40ºC, as well as not to apply trichloroethylene in dry cleaning. In addition, it should be ironed at a cool temperature and avoid using the dryer at high temperatures.
Finally, the printing technology used in the manufacturing of this fabric is sublimation (polyester). This technique allows for high definition in the design and a durable fixation of the colors in the fabric. It is worth noting that this type of printed fabric is only printed on one side, which means that the back of the fabric will be plain and unprinted.
